Case study: Female Genitourinary, & Musculoskeletal

Chief Complaint (CC) "I have a tumor on my left breast"

History of Present Illness (HPI) A 55-year-old African American social worker presents to your clinic with a finding of a lump in her left breast while in the shower this past week.

Drug HxI took birth control pills for 10 years, starting when I was 20 I am not on hormone replacement

Family HxMy grandmother had breast cancer when she was 76 years old

Subjective Denies any fever or chills. No changes in vision or hearing, no difficulty chewing or swallowing. Supple neck, states that she does self-breast-exams on occasion. Menopause at 52 No skin changes or nipple discharge from the left breast

 VS temperature 98.6°F; respiratory rate (RR) 16; heart rate (HR) 80, regular; blood pressure (BP) 130/84; height: 5′8″; weight 160 lbs; body mass index (BMI) 24

General well developed, nourished, healthy-appearing female

HEENT Atraumatic, normocephalic, PERRLA, EOMI, conjunctiva and sclera clear, nares patent, nasopharynx clear, edentulous.

Lungs clear to auscultation

Card regular rate and rhythm (RRR)

Breast Examined in sitting and supine positions. In sitting position, no evidence of skin changes, right breast is slightly larger than the left, symmetrical movement with the arms above the head and at the side and with flexion of the pectoral muscles; 5-mm nonmobile, non-tender, firm mass felt at 10 o'clock position, 5 cm from the areola. Right breast without dominant masses or tenderness. Nipples without inversion or evidence of nipple discharge. Breast mass is palpated in the supine position in the same manner as in the sitting position

Lymph negative axillary, infraclavicular, and supraclavicular lymphadenopathy

Abd normoactive bowel sounds x 4;

GU Bladder is non-distended.

Integument good skin turgor noted, moist mucous membranes

MS Muscles are smooth, firm, symmetrical. Full ROM. No pain or tenderness on palpation.

Neuro No obvious deformities, CN grossly intact II-XII
